Dr. Anish Patel, M.D., joined National Spine & Pain Centers’ network of practices in 2010. He attended MGR Medical University, an affiliate of Harvard Medical International in India. Following medical school, he returned to Detroit where he completed a residency in Anesthesiology serving as chief resident in his final year before pursuing fellowship and training in Interventional Pain Management at Brigham and Women’s Hospital, Harvard Medical School. Dr. Patel earned his M.B.A. in Healthcare Management and International Finance at the George Washington University School of Business.
He serves as Chief Medical Officer of Advanced Infusion Solutions Healthcare and as a consultant to numerous medical device and pharmaceutical companies and academically as a student mentor for the George Washington University’s Graduate Schools of Business and Medicine.
Dr. Patel’s focus is on multi-modal chronic pain therapies with utilization of minimally invasive techniques. He has a truly multidisciplinary approach to pain management, putting an emphasis on interventional, medical and rehabilitative therapies. He strives to provide his patients with compassionate care to improve their lifestyle and sense of well-being.
